About this book
In the expansive anthology "ALEXANDRE DUMAS Premium Collection - 27 Novels in One Volume," readers are invited to traverse the rich narratives crafted by Dumas, marked by his flamboyant prose, intricate plots, and vibrant characters. This comprehensive compilation encompasses Dumas's most celebrated works, including "The Count of Monte Cristo" and "The Three Musketeers," encapsulating themes of adventure, betrayal, and the quest for justice. Dumas's literary style, characterized by a captivating blend of romanticism and realism, immerses readers in a world teeming with historical detail and emotional depth, all while employing a narrative rhythm that alternates between swashbuckling action and profound introspection. Alexandre Dumas, a towering figure in 19th-century literature, drew from his own tumultuous background'—being the son of a general in Revolutionary France'—to infuse his tales with authentic experiences of loyalty, sacrifice, and freedom. His diverse heritage and experiences not only shaped his writing but also positioned him as a voice of the oppressed and the marginalized, weaving personal and socio-political threads into his engaging stories. Dumas's work reflects a keen awareness of social issues, lending depth to the adventure that captivates the imagination of his audience.
